Understanding the Mechanics of the Chicken Road
At its heart, the ‘chicken road’ is a probability-based game. Every step taken increases the multiplier, rewarding bolder players with the potential for exponentially larger prizes. However, it’s crucial to understand that this increased reward comes hand-in-hand with an increased risk. Each step isn’t merely a chance to win; it’s also a chance to lose everything, resetting the winnings back to zero. Players must assess their risk tolerance and carefully consider whether to continue pushing forward or to cash out and secure their current earnings.

The Importance of Responsible Gaming
The exciting nature of the ‘chicken road’ can be tempting, but it’s essential to approach the game responsibly. Always gamble within your means and never chase losses. Understand that the game is designed to be entertaining, not a guaranteed source of income. Setting time limits for your playing sessions can prevent you from becoming overly engrossed and making impulsive decisions. Recognize the signs of problem gambling – such as spending more than you can afford, lying to others about your gambling habits, or experiencing feelings of guilt or shame – and seek help if necessary. Responsible gaming is about enjoying the experience without letting it negatively impact your life.
- Set a budget and stick to it.
- Establish win and loss limits.
- Take regular breaks from playing.
- Don’t gamble under the influence of alcohol or drugs.
- Seek help if you feel you have a problem.
